Hi All,
I was wondering how it is possible to make a stored process available to any user in our corporate network? I have two stored processes; one to submit a job ticket and one to request access. I want anyone to be able to run them without having to be registered in SMC and if possible, not receive a challenge prompt.

Is this possible?

Cheers in advance.
1 REPLY 1
LinusH
Tourmaline | Level 20
Setting autorization level in the properties window for the SP should do the job. Grant Read/ReadMetadata to the PUBLIC group.
